含有api接口网页源代码
时间: 2024-09-11 09:01:44 浏览: 24
含有API接口的网页源代码通常指的是那些在网页中嵌入了后端API服务调用的前端代码。这些API接口可以是RESTful API,也可以是SOAP或其他类型的接口,它们允许前端通过HTTP请求与后端服务进行交互,获取数据或发送指令。
一个典型的含有API接口的网页源代码会包含如下几个主要部分:
1. **HTML结构**:定义了网页的结构和内容布局。
2. **CSS样式**:用于美化网页和定义用户界面的样式。
3. **JavaScript逻辑**:负责动态地与API接口进行交互,发送请求并处理响应数据。
在JavaScript中,通常使用`fetch`函数或者`XMLHttpRequest`对象来发起HTTP请求。以下是一个使用`fetch`函数发起API请求的简单示例:
```javascript
// 假设有一个API接口地址为 https://api.example.com/data
fetch('https://api.example.com/data')
.then(response => {
// 确保HTTP请求成功响应
if (!response.ok) {
throw new Error('Network response was not ok ' + response.statusText);
}
return response.json(); // 解析JSON数据
})
.then(data => {
// 在这里处理获取到的数据
console.log(data);
})
.catch(error => {
// 在这里处理请求错误
console.error('There has been a problem with your fetch operation:', error);
});
```
这段代码展示了如何在前端JavaScript中通过`fetch`函数调用API接口,并处理响应数据。实际开发中,API接口可能需要身份验证、参数传递或使用其他HTTP方法(如POST、PUT、DELETE等)。